This report outlines the necessary steps to successfully install and configure iGO Luna maps on compatible navigation devices (including Windows CE/WinCE head units, Android aftermarket units, and dedicated GPS units). iGO Luna is a legacy version of the iGO navigation engine, favored for its compatibility with older hardware and its distinct user interface. The installation requires manual file management, directory structuring, and path modification to ensure software stability and GPS signal acquisition.
